How much do launch finance j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for launch finance in the United States is $37.07,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.03 and $54.81 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Job Responsibilities:

Scope of Position
  • Responsible for leading all activities required to execute successful program launches from award through start of production (SOP) and stabilization, ensuring targets for timing, quality, cost, and production readiness are achieved. This role coordinates cross-functional teams and serves as the key link between program management and plant operations to drive issue resolution and ensure a smooth transition into steady-state production.
Minimum Requirements
  • 5-7 years of experience in manufacturing, program launch, or program management within the automotive industry.
  • Bachelor's degree required or equivalent experience (6 additional years of related technical experience). Engineering or technical degree strongly preferred.
  • Demonstrated experience supporting or leading program launches in a plant environment.
  • Strong understanding of manufacturing processes, production readiness, and APQP/PPAP requirements.
  • Technical knowledge of powertrain systems/components (4WD/AWD, fluid systems, machining, castings, or stampings) preferred.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office (Excel, PowerPoint, Word) and ability to learn customer and internal systems.
  • Strong problem-solving, organizational, and leadership skills.
  • Financial awareness related to launch budgets, capital, and cost control is an asset.
Job Specific Responsibilities
  • Lead all plant launch activities from program award through SOP and ramp-up.
  • Act as the primary plant interface for launch-related communication with internal teams and program management.
  • Coordinate cross-functional launch teams including manufacturing, engineering, quality, supply chain, maintenance, and finance.
  • Develop, manage, and execute detailed launch plans, timelines, and deliverables in alignment with GPMS and customer milestones.
  • Track and drive closure of open issues related to equipment, tooling, quality, staffing, and materials to ensure launch readiness.
  • Support equipment installation, validation, run-offs, and production trials to meet required production and quality targets.
  • Ensure completion of APQP deliverables including PFMEA, control plans, work instructions, and PPAP submissions.
  • Monitor launch metrics including run-at-rate, scrap, downtime, and OEE; drive corrective actions as needed.
  • Escalate risks to leadership and ensure timely resolution of critical issues impacting launch timing or performance.
  • Support hiring, training, and readiness of production teams to meet launch requirements.
  • Ensure MAFACT principles and standards are implemented throughout launch activities.
  • Drive continuous improvement and lessons learned activities post-launch to support future program success.
  • Support transition from launch phase to steady-state production, ensuring stability in safety, quality, delivery, and cost.
  • Ensure compliance with quality systems (IATF 16949), safety standards (OSHA/ANSI), and environmental requirements.
  • Maintain a strong focus on safe work practices during all launch activities.
